- How do I get a job in Nepal in 2026?
- Most real openings in Kathmandu are filled through referrals and direct outreach, not job portals. Build a one-page CV tailored to the sector (IT, INGO, banking, hospitality), keep a public LinkedIn with Nepal-based keywords, apply directly on company career pages (Leapfrog, Fusemachines, Deerwalk, F1Soft, NIC Asia, UN agencies), and follow up with the hiring manager on LinkedIn within 48 hours. Portals like Merojob, JobsNepal, Kumari Job and Froxjob are useful for volume roles but competitive.
- What are the highest-paying jobs in Nepal right now?
- In NPR terms: senior software engineers at export-oriented IT firms (NPR 200K–450K/mo), product managers (NPR 180K–350K/mo), commercial bank AGMs/DGMs, INGO country-office roles, and specialist doctors. In USD terms, remote engineering and design roles for US/EU companies routinely pay USD 2,500–6,000/mo — more than most C-suite roles at Nepali companies.
- How do I get a remote job from Nepal for a US or European company?
- Target companies that already hire globally via an EOR (Deel, Remote, Oyster, Rippling EOR) or hire contractors worldwide. Optimize your LinkedIn headline for the exact role, contribute publicly (GitHub, Dribbble, writing), and apply through remote-first boards: Remote OK, We Work Remotely, Wellfound, Himalayas, Working Nomads. Expect 2–4 months of applications; conversion improves sharply once you have one remote reference.
- Do I need a work permit to work in Nepal?
- Nepali citizens do not need a work permit to work in Nepal. Foreign nationals must obtain a work permit from the Department of Labour under the Labour Act 2074 and Foreign Employment Rules; the employer applies, and permits are typically tied to roles where a qualified Nepali is not available. Non-tourist visa (NT-visa) is issued after the permit is granted.
- How can freshers get their first job in Nepal?
- Three things beat everything else: (1) a 2–6 month paid or unpaid internship at a credible company — most Kathmandu IT firms convert 30–50% of interns; (2) one visible project (GitHub repo, Behance case study, published article, small NGO campaign) you can show in the interview; (3) direct outreach to 20–30 alumni on LinkedIn asking for a 15-minute call, not a job. Cold applications alone convert under 2%.
- What documents do I need to apply for a job in Nepal?
- Standard set: 1-page CV (2 pages max for 10+ years experience), citizenship certificate copy, academic transcripts and character certificates, PAN card, recent passport-size photos, and experience letters from previous employers. For government and bank jobs, an equivalence certificate from Tribhuvan University is required if your degree is from abroad.
- Which sectors are hiring the most in Nepal right now?
- IT services and product engineering (export-focused), commercial banks and microfinance, INGO/development sector, hospitality as tourism recovers, and health. Manufacturing and construction hire heavily but at lower wages. Government (Lok Sewa) remains the most competitive — one-time exams with 100:1 ratios.
- How do I hire in Nepal as a foreign company?
- Three paths: (1) Employer of Record (EOR) for 1–10 hires — fastest, no entity required; (2) Set up a Nepal Pvt. Ltd. once you have 5+ FTEs — lower per-head cost but heavy compliance; (3) Contractor agreements — legally risky beyond ~3 months of full-time work due to misclassification rules.
- What is the typical salary for HR roles in Kathmandu?
- As of 2026: HR Executive NPR 35–60K/mo, HR Manager NPR 80–150K/mo, HR Head/CHRO NPR 200–400K/mo. International-funded startups pay 30–60% above these bands.
- Are remote jobs in Nepal legal?
- Yes. Nepalis can legally work remotely for overseas employers. The Nepal Rastra Bank requires foreign-currency salary inflows to come through the formal banking channel; FOREX must be repatriated within 35 days. SSF and income tax obligations sit with the employee unless an EOR handles them. Always consult a Nepal-registered tax professional for your specific case.

Why this page exists
Nepal HR is under-documented on the English internet.
Most "HR in Nepal" content is either a sales page for a recruitment agency or a copy-pasted summary of the Labour Act. Neither tells a founder what actually happens on day 30, day 90, or day 365 when you hire someone in Kathmandu — what the Labour Office really enforces, how SSF inspections work in practice, what a fair offer looks like in NPR, and how Nepali employees experience Western-style performance management.
